Key Issues in Basic AIDS Research www.ias2011.org Virology:.New functions of viral gene products.Biology of reservoirs/latency.Drug resistance Immunology.Correlates of protection (EC, VNP, EU, etc).Vaccines Pathogenesis.Immune activation.Mucosal immune dysfunction.Pattern of infected cells.Natural non-pathogenic SIV infections
